Richard Jr. Baker, age 76 of Lynchburg, passed away peacefully in his home on Friday, November 8, 2019 surrounded by his loving family. A native of Moore County, Richard was an accomplished farmer, school bus driver, and local business owner. Richard was a lifelong member of Hickory Hill Baptist Church. In his spare time, he enjoyed his garden, fishing, hunting, and being a prankster. He was born on August 10, 1943 to the late Lenard and Pearlie (Branch) Baker. In addition to his parents, Richard was preceded in death by his son, Charles “Ricky” Baker and brothers, Edward “Buster” Baker, J.D. Baker, James Baker, and Bobby Baker. He is survived by his loving wife of fifty-seven years, Betty (Reese) Baker of Lynchburg; son, Randy M. Baker and significant other Michelle Gattis of Lynchburg; son, Steven Reese Baker and wife Janell M. Baker, grandson, Steven “Reese” Baker II, granddaughter, Robin Marie Baker of Rockwall, TX; honorary daughter, Molly Smith and husband Michael and son Camden Smith of Tullahoma; brother, Clifton “Kip” and Ruby Baker of Lynchburg. Visitation will be from 11am-2pm on Tuesday, November 12, 2019 at Jennings-Moore-Cortner Funeral Home in Lynchburg. Funeral services will follow at 2:00 pm in the Chapel of Jennings-Moore-Cortner Funeral Home with Danny Baker officiating and eulogy given by son, Steven Baker. Interment will follow at Pleasant Hill Cemetery and dinner at approximately 4:30 p.m. will be served at Hickory Hill Baptist Church of Lynchburg.
